Kolkata/ New Delhi, Jan 04 (ANI): Political leaders on Saturday urged former Supreme Court judge AK Ganguly, accused of sexually assaulting a law intern to comply with due course of law and prove his innocence which he is vouching for. On Friday, Ganguly sent a copy of his resignation letter to the Vice-Chancellor of National University of Juridicial Sciences (NUJS), after some members of the college faculty expressed their reservation about his continuation. CPI (M) leader Mohammed Salim commenting on the issue said the former judge must be a scapegoat of vilification by those who he had affected during his tenure.
